Statutory Instruments

2001 No. 1030

EDUCATION, ENGLAND

The Education (Nursery Education Training Grant) (England) Regulations 2001

Made

10th March 2001

Laid before Parliament

16th March 2001

Coming into force

9th April 2001

In exercise of the powers conferred on the Secretary of State by sections 484, 489 and 569(4) of the Education Act 1996( 1 ), the Secretary of State for Education and Employment hereby makes the following Regulations:

Citation and Commencement

1. β€”(1) These Regulations may be cited as the Education (Nursery Education Training Grant) (England) Regulations 2001 and shall come into force on 9th April 2001.

(2) These Regulations apply only in relation to England.

Interpretation

2. In these Regulationsβ€”

β€œthe 1998 Act” means the School Standards and Framework Act 1998( 2 );

β€œapproved expenditure” means any expenditure which is approved under regulation 3;

β€œearly years development and childcare partnership” means a body established in accordance with section 119 of the 1998 Act;

β€œearly years development plan” means a plan prepared by an LEA in accordance with section 120 of the 1998 Act;

β€œLEA” means a local education authority;

β€œnursery education” has the meaning given to it in section 117 of the 1998 Act;

β€œnursery education training grant” means grant payable under regulation 3.

Nursery Education Training Grant

3. β€”(1) Subject to paragraph (2), the Secretary of State may pay grant to an LEA in respect of expenditure incurred for or in connection with measures designed to provide or support the training and development of staff providing nursery education when the education is included in an LEA’s early years development plan.

(2) The Secretary of State may only pay grant under this regulation to the extent to which the expenditure in respect of which the grant is to be paid is approved for the purpose of these Regulations.

Rate of Grant

4. Grant paid under these Regulations may be of an amount constituting reimbursement of the approved expenditure to which it relates, or of a lesser sum determined by the Secretary of State.

Payment of Grant

5. Payments of grant under these Regulations shall be made at such times and in such instalments as the Secretary of State thinks appropriate.

Conditions of Payment

6. The making of payments of grant under these Regulations shall be dependent upon the fulfilment of such conditions as may be specified by the Secretary of State.

Requirements to be observed

7. β€”(1) An LEA to which grant is paid under these Regulations shall comply with such requirements as may be determined by the Secretary of State in the case in question.

(2) Without prejudice to the generality of paragraph (1), requirements determined under this regulation may include requirements as toβ€”

(a) the repayment of grant;

(b) the payment to the Secretary of State of other sums related to the value of assets acquired, provided or improved with the aid of grant;

(c) the payment of interest on sums due to the Secretary of State; or

(d) the keeping of such records and accounts, and the provision to the Secretary of State of such information, documents, returns and accounts as the Secretary of State may from time to time require.

(3) The Secretary of State may determine to withdraw a requirement imposed under this regulation or, after consulting the LEA upon which it is imposed, vary such a requirement.
